有時用OBS直播時,實況主會發現影片和聲音會不同步,或是影象嚴重LAG的情況,自己摸索了老半天也不知道問題出在哪。以下這個教學將有助大家解決這個問題。
在此解釋一下OBS運作的概念,決定OBS執行時影音順不順暢取決於4大原因:
- 電腦硬體配備
你的CPU、RAM和顯示卡夠不夠強大? - 網路速度
你的網路速度夠不夠快?(特別是上傳速率) - OBS軟體的設定
你的OBS效能設定是否是電腦硬體和網路速度能達到的範圍? - 直播平台的穩定度
你所挑選擇的實況平台的伺服器穩不穩定,這也會是一個關鍵。
當然除了以上這4個原因,有時還會遇到一些意外狀況,比如前陣子發生的海底電纜斷裂事件,這也會影響實況直播的穩定度。
以上其中一個環節出了問題,就很可能會導致OBS直播不順暢,影音不同步。
在此分享一下我的電腦配備,和習慣用的OBS設定:
- CPU:Intel 四核心 i7-7700@3.60CHz
- RAM:16GB
- 顯示卡:NVIDIA GeForce GTX 960
- 作業系統:Windows 10 (64位元)
- 網路寬頻:中華電信光世代 100M/40M
Twitch伺服器選擇
如果是Twitch平台,伺服器我會選擇日本。當然你也可以選擇台灣伺服器,但根據我的經驗,日本伺服器會比較穩定一些。
OBS輸出影像位元率和編碼器設定
影像位元率建議設定在1500~2500位元,位元越高,佔用的電腦硬體和網速資源就越多,對你的實況環境要求就越高。
編輯器請記得使用硬體編碼 (NVENC),使用顯示卡資源去跑畫面。
如果你使用軟體編碼 (x264),則是使用CPU資源,如果CPU效能不夠強大,就容易造成實況畫面延遲或影音不同步的問題。
OBS影像畫面解析度和FPS
來源解析度就跟你螢幕的解析度一樣,輸出的解析度則依照硬體配備效能做調整。如果你電腦硬體夠強,也可以把輸出解析度調到1920×1080。一般考慮到實況順暢度,我都是下調至1280×720。
FPS設定也是同理,硬體不夠強就設30 FPS就好,夠強大就拉高到60 FPS。
但除了需考慮到硬體配備,網路速度也是一個問題。品質越好的輸出,佔用網速就越高,實況主自己要拿捏一下。
OBS進階設定
所以當你遇到直播影音不同步的問題,牽涉到的原因有很多,但一般都是你硬體和網速不夠強大的關係。建議你逐漸下修OBS的輸出設定,慢慢調整適合自己的直播環境。
當然,如果又遇到海底電欖斷裂的事件,就一整個無解了XD。